Scientific Study on the Efficiency of Cold Laser Strategy
Cold laser treatment is a valuable device to assist hurting management and the healing procedure. It is typically made use of in sports medicine, dermatology and acupuncture.


Cold lasers penetrate deep right into cells and advertise chemical modifications without heating them. They lower swelling and swelling, speed cellular task and speed up healing.

Academic Background
Unlike the high-intensity lasers that surgeons usage to puncture cells, chilly laser treatment makes use of light-emitting diodes to permeate right into your skin and advertise healing. As these photons get to broken cells, they launch a domino effect that increases your cells' manufacturing of enzymes and increases your body's natural healing processes.

The photons also decrease discomfort via the manufacturing of endorphins and boost your body's capacity to drain inflamed areas by inducing vasodilation (the expansion of capillary). Therefore, it aids you recoup from bone and joint injuries and pain more quickly.

Professional Tests
Cold laser treatment is often suggested as a therapy option for individuals that have musculoskeletal discomfort and injuries. It can be made use of to minimize inflammation, enhance tissues and increase the body's all-natural recovery processes.

Non-thermal photons of red and infrared laser radiation are soaked up by the light delicate components in cells and start an increase in intracellular metabolic rate that boosts cell reproduction, lowers inflammation, eliminates edema and reduces recovery time.

Unlike the light that is produced by sunshine or basic lights, laser light is identical (all wavelengths traveling parallel), systematic and monochromatic. These properties enable laser energy to penetrate deeper right into the cells.

A number of clinical trials have actually shown that LLLT can be reliable in reducing discomfort in the musculoskeletal system. Nonetheless, even more properly designed researches are needed to evaluate the optimal setups for laser irradiation and to identify its efficiency in details problems, such as oral mucositis in cancer patients getting radiation treatment or radiotherapy, and wound healing (consisting of diabetic abscess following hammertoe surgery). Suggestions
Cold laser therapy is used by dental practitioners to treat inflamed periodontal cells, doctors to alleviate pain brought on by rheumatoid arthritis, and physical therapists to speed up the recovery of muscular tissue, tendon, and ligament injuries. Numerous medical insurance policy plans cover this treatment.

Unlike warm lasers, which have a thermal impact on tissues, chilly lasers (likewise called low-level lasers) stimulate the mobile power of the skin. Photons from the laser light penetrate into the cell, setting off a collection of chemical modifications that advertises regeneration and decreases inflammation.

In order to work, lasers need to be effectively arrangement and made use of. This is why it is not recommended to purchase a low-cost over the counter laser device and attempt to treat yourself at home. An experienced specialist is called for to ensure that the device is made use of properly to reduce the threat of eye injury and optimize its effectiveness. The laser device have to be adapted to the correct setup, intensity, regularity, and setting of the laser on the therapy location.
